How would I check the plug coils?
Goes away when making left turns is strange. Hard to figure that one.

If it's one of your plug coils [you probably know each plug has its own separate high tension coil, like a lot of motorbikes] then when getting the shakes, you will be running on five cylinders.

When it is doing this, you carefully disconnect each plug coil in turn. Disconnecting a good one will make it run worse. If there is no change in the shaking/noise, you have found a bad coil.

Coil breakdown can be intermittent, so don't try this test unless it's showing the symptoms you describe.
